Humble Beginnings: Lunch Trucks to Micro Markets
​
Richard Zinck first ventured into the food business with Lunch Trucks, a concept that brought meals directly to customers in convenient mobile settings. These trucks were a staple for workers in factories and offices, providing quick and satisfying meals during their busy workdays. Recognizing the potential within this niche, Zinck sought to expand his efforts and transitioned into vending machines. With vending machines, he offered greater accessibility and variety, catering to a broader audience and further establishing his presence in the industry.
As the food business continued to evolve, so did Zinck's vision. He introduced Micro Markets, a modern approach to convenience food delivery, combining the benefits of vending machines with a more personalized shopping experience. Micro Markets are self-contained retail spaces within workplaces, offering fresh food, snacks, and beverages in a grab-and-go style. This innovation exemplifies Zinck's commitment to enhancing customer convenience while addressing hunger in factory environments.

Revolutionizing the Industry: The 1994 Redesign
​
Much of Richard Zinck's success can be attributed to his ability to challenge the status quo. In 1994, he embarked on a monumental task to computerize and redesign the Lunch Truck Industry. By integrating technology, he streamlined operations and improved the efficiency of food delivery services. This move not only modernized the industry but also garnered Zinck numerous awards recognizing his contributions. His redesigned Lunch Truck stands as a symbol of progress and ingenuity, and its legacy is preserved in a video featured on the StomachMan website.

Building Sandwich Companies
​
Beyond his work with Lunch Trucks and vending machines, Zinck played a pivotal role in establishing several large sandwich companies that delivered fresh sandwiches daily across Ontario. This endeavor showcased his ability to scale operations while maintaining quality and reliability. The sandwich companies became a cornerstone of the food delivery landscape in Ontario, earning Zinck respect and admiration for his visionary approach.
